What happened?

Icahn Enterprises first reported American Intl Group Inc in Q3 2015. The reported position was increased and reduced across later filings. The latest verified relationship event shows that Icahn Enterprises sold the entire position in Q1 2018, and the stock is no longer reported in the latest verified portfolio.

This tracker follows Carl C. Icahn’s consolidated reporting group’s Form 13F disclosures—not Carl Icahn’s personal brokerage account. Form 13F reports quarter-end U.S.-listed positions and certain options, but it does not reveal exact trade dates, execution prices, short positions or the purpose of an option position.
